Om Shanti Om is one of the very classical & oldest Yoga School in Rishikesh,  (the World Capital of Yoga) where Yoga courses are being organized for the last 15 years.
It is well known for its traditional/ancient style of Hatha Yoga in Rishikesh, India, as well as for Vinyasa Flow YogaAshtanga YogaSivananda Yoga, & Iyengar Yoga also. We offer all levels (4) Yoga courses; Beginner'sIntermediateAdvanced, and Master.
It was established in 1999 by world-famous Swami Yogananda Maharaj Ji who achieved Maha Samadhi on 3rd January 2015, he had been alive for 106 years.


Yogi Dinesh Ji is a long-term student of Swami Yogananda Ji and the Director of the school now along with E-RYT 500 from Yoga Alliance USA. Om Shanti Om is a Registered Yoga School certified by RYS 200, 300 & 500 with internationally recognized Yoga Alliance USA and has 10+ professional teachers who are very keen to expand their knowledge in the world. We provide Authentic Indian vegetarian cooking & Ashram Based Living (private/sharing).

As part of the Yoga Alliance Social Credentialing system, teachers that register with Yoga Alliance must submit a review of the RYS training program they completed.

Feedback from trainees provides Registered Yoga Schools with the opportunity to understand their trainees’ experiences in order to continually improve their trainings.

By choosing to display comments, schools enable trainees to provide insight into a school’s culture and training which helps potential trainees choose the right teacher training for their individual path with yoga.

    By: Marie-Laure Pandya Oct 29, 2023

    Om Shanti Om yoga training school fell short of its reputation, especially during the September 2023 YTT 200hrs course. Despite glossy promises in their social media posts, the reality was disappointing. The owner's failure to ensure a safe environment, despite assurances of tranquillity, led to constant disruptions from ongoing construction in Tapovan. The original spirit of the school seems to have been sacrificed for profit, evident in the owner's neglect and denial of our pleas for help. Teachers, commendably professional amid the chaos, couldn't overcome the unsuitable surroundings. The course, once in the serene Ram Jhula, suffered in Tapovan due to relentless unbearable noise, dust, and a generally unfit atmosphere. Attempts to communicate with the owner, who was busy teaching in Russia instead of being with us in Rishikesh, were met with denial and eventual silence, leaving us without the support promised. Ultimately, the school's recent shift towards cost savings resulted in an overall poor experience, tarnishing its once-great reputation. It's disheartening to witness the decline from a previously excellent institution.
